Project Description
SUBSEA 7 has requested Dolfines to perform a preliminary design and associated cost estimates for floating energy harvesting units. Such units main drivers are to include at least a main source of renewable energy as well as to be as competitive economically as possible. Also, the technologies shall be mature, especially in terms of renewables production or energy storage.
Activities / Tasks and Solutions developed by Dolfines
Three reports have been provided to client related to three floating technologies.
- The first report outlines the design characteristics of a tripod semi-submersible tailored for North Sea conditions and off-grid continuous high power of 4.5MW.
- This second report outlines the design characteristics of a SPAR shape. This unit has been outlined to bear the harsh for North Sea conditions and off-grid continuous high power of 305kW with an on-spot requirement of 400kW.
- This third report presents a circular buoy shape. This unit has been designed to feed with electrical current two subsea Oil and Gas consumers for an average power of 5.1kW. It accommodates three wind turbines (3 to 6kW) and 22m² of solar panels and reaches 85% of new energy.
